Starting with France, what's your assessment of the overall safety situation?
In France, particularly major cities like Paris and Marseille, petty theft is prevalent, especially in crowded tourist areas. Violent crime is less common but still occurs, particularly at night. Vigilance is key.
So, awareness of surroundings is crucial. How does Luxembourg compare?
Luxembourg presents a stark contrast. Crime rates are considerably lower due to its smaller size, higher standard of living, and robust police force.
A significant difference. Are there specific areas within France to be more cautious about?
Yes, tourist hotspots are magnets for petty crime, and some suburban areas have higher crime rates than others. Research is advisable before visiting specific locations.
And in Luxembourg? Any areas requiring extra caution?
Luxembourg is generally very safe, but maintaining situational awareness is always recommended, regardless of location.
So, France requires more vigilance, while Luxembourg offers a more relaxed environment. Anything else we should mention?
